Form 4: Southern Missouri Bancorp Director Dennis C. Robison Reports Stock Sales
SEC Form 4 Filing
Director Dennis C. Robison of Southern Missouri Bancorp, Inc. reports the sale of common stock both directly and indirectly through an IRA.
Summary
- On March 6, 2025, Dennis C. Robison, a director of Southern Missouri Bancorp, Inc., reported the sale of 2,827 shares of common stock at a price of $54.6607 per share.
- Following this transaction, Robison directly owns 2,886 shares.
- Additionally, Robison reported the sale of 794 shares held in an IRA, also at $54.6607 per share.
- After this transaction, Robison indirectly owns 12,320 shares through the IRA.

Industry Context
Form 4 filings are a routine part of insider trading disclosures, providing transparency into the transactions of company insiders. These filings are closely watched by investors seeking insights into management's perspective on the company's stock.
